Description

The stator body must be installed so that it is concentric with the output side. Depending on the size of the brake, the installation must provide for an air gap of between 0.2 and 0.5 mm between the friction lining and the armature disc. If a SUCO output drive hub is not used, it is important to ensure that there are clearance holes to accommodate the rivet heads, when installing the armature disc. The armature disc is centred by the screws which hold the spring disc to the output component. When the armature disc is installed, it must remain free to move axially against the return spring. Construction and mode of operation The basic model of electromagnetic brake consists of stator body with cast-in coil and connection cable, and the armature disc to which the return spring is riveted. The friction lining is bonded directly to the stator body. Brake without hub Basic version without drive hub. Connection to output side by screws. Brake with internal hub Basic version with axial output drive. Internal hub. Brake with external hub Basic version with axial output drive. External hub.
